How to choose (and common mistakes)

Selecting the right hand tools can be overwhelming. Start by considering the types of projects you’ll be working on. For example, a crosscut saw is ideal for cutting across the grain, while a rip saw excels at cutting along the grain. Many enthusiasts overlook the importance of tool quality, which can significantly impact your work. Avoid cheap tools; invest in reliable brands. Remember, a well-maintained tool lasts longer and performs better. Take your time to research and understand the specific needs of your projects before making a purchase.

Key Terms

Hand Saw
A saw used for manual cutting of wood.
Mallet
A tool used to strike chisels or other tools.
Screwdriver
A tool for driving screws into materials.
Crosscut Saw
Designed for cutting wood across the grain.
Rip Saw
Used for cutting wood along the grain.

FAQ

What type of hand saw should I use for my project?

Choosing the right hand saw depends on your specific project. For crosscuts, a crosscut saw is ideal, while a rip saw is better for cutting along the grain. Consider the thickness of the wood and your comfort level. If you're unsure, visit a local hardware store and ask for recommendations based on your project needs.

How do I maintain my hand tools?

Proper maintenance is key to extending the life of your hand tools. Regularly clean your tools after use to prevent rust and buildup. Store them in a dry environment and apply oil to metal parts to protect against moisture. Check for any damage before use and replace worn-out parts promptly to ensure safety.

What are the advantages of using a mallet?

A mallet is essential for precision work, especially when using chisels. It provides a softer strike than a hammer, minimizing damage to your tools. Additionally, a mallet allows for better control, making it easier to perform delicate tasks. Consider investing in a wooden or rubber mallet for best results.

How can I choose the right screwdriver?

Selecting the right screwdriver involves knowing the screw type you'll be working with. Flathead and Phillips are standard, but there are many variations. Ensure the screwdriver fits snugly into the screw head to prevent stripping. A multi-bit screwdriver can also be a great versatile option for various projects.

What safety gear should I use while woodworking?

Safety is paramount in woodworking. Always wear safety goggles to protect your eyes from flying debris. Hearing protection is also important, especially when using power tools. Lastly, consider wearing gloves to protect your hands from splinters and sharp edges. Make safety checks part of your routine before starting any project.
